Check for coolant leaks around the coolant bypass elbows and the lower/upper manifold intake gaskets. I have 2 of these cars and they both had this issue. The 3800 engine unfortunately is prone to this issue. Nice car but just be aware. Private shop charged $1100 to resolve this problem as it requires some involved engine disassembly
